Public bug reported:
os: maverick meerkat 10.10 beta
updated: 5 sept 2010 (australian time)
problem: after todays updates when i reboot the computer there's a stall
then error message:
atiixp-modem: codec reset timeout
after which the computer continues to load in, no problems.
also, after updates there's a lot of screen "noise", colours and such,
when shutting down or loading up, probably unconnected to the atiixp-
modem error, but it also happens to have been occurring only since the
latest updates were installed.
